A stunning new Quinnipiac poll shows that Joe Biden’s approval rating among Hispanics is just 19% — that is 51 points underwater and 10 points lower than it is among Whites.

The poll shows that by and large, Hispanics are dissatisfied with the state of the country and 73% say they were worse off now than they were a year ago. This is terrible news for the Democrats.

The #1 issue for Hispanics? Inflation and nothing else even comes close.

Immigration is near the bottom at just 3%, challenging Democratic narratives about Hispanic voters.

Do Hispanics want Joe Biden to run for re-election? The answer is a resounding NO.

76% of Hispanics — and a majority of every other ethnic group — says Biden should not run in 2024.
